Android进阶:MSSQL数据集成与索引优化实战
|
在高并发系统开发中,Android端与后端数据库的高效数据集成是保障系统稳定性的关键环节。MSSQL作为企业级数据库的常用选择,其性能优化和索引设计直接影响到整个系统的响应速度和吞吐量。 在实际开发中,Android客户端通常通过REST API或GraphQL与MSSQL进行交互。为了提升数据获取效率,需要合理设计API接口,避免一次性请求过多数据,同时结合分页机制减少单次传输压力。
2026AI模拟图像,仅供参考 MSSQL的索引优化是提升查询性能的核心手段。对于高频查询字段,如用户ID、订单号等,应建立合适的复合索引。同时,定期分析执行计划,识别全表扫描或索引失效的情况,并根据业务场景调整索引策略。在数据同步方面,可以引入缓存机制,如使用Redis或本地SQLite缓存热点数据,减少对MSSQL的直接访问。同时,利用事务机制确保数据一致性,尤其是在多线程环境下进行数据写入时。 监控和日志分析也是不可忽视的部分。通过SQL Server Profiler或第三方工具跟踪慢查询,结合Android端的日志记录,能够快速定位性能瓶颈并进行针对性优化。 在高并发场景下,合理设计数据库结构、优化查询语句、管理索引和缓存,是提升整体系统性能的重要保障。持续的性能调优和架构演进,才能支撑起日益增长的业务需求。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

